<p>Chiude domani, domenica <strong>20 ottobre,</strong> dopo 16 giornate di incontri, conferenze, dialoghi e spettacoli dedicati alla scienza, la <strong>XVII edizione </strong>di <strong>BergamoScienza</strong>.</p>

alt="" />Con un linguaggio chiaro e accessibile a tutti, scienziati di fama internazionale hanno coinvolto il vasto pubblico del festival proponendo soluzioni per affrontare le complesse sfide ambientali e sociali della società contemporanea.</p>
<p>La chiusura di questa edizione di BergamoScienza sarà affidata al <strong>Premio Nobel per la Chimica 2001 Karl Barry Sharpless</strong>, padre della <em>click-chemistry</em> – sistema che permette di sintetizzare sostanze complesse in modo semplice e rapido – scoperta che ha rivoluzionato il mondo farmaceutico avvicinandolo alla <em>green-chemistry</em>, un approccio chimico che riduce al minimo l’inquinamento ambientale.</p>
<p><strong>Domenica 20 ottobre</strong> alle ore 17, nell’incontro <strong><em>I segreti della scoperta: cosa accomuna i grandi scienziati?</em></strong>, il chimico condurrà il pubblico in un viaggio alla scoperta dei segreti della creatività scientifica. Indipendentemente dal loro campo, i migliori scopritori condividono alcune particolari caratteristiche, come la tendenza a trovare cose nuove e la capacità di essere attratti sempre dall’ignoto.</p>
